The C4ISR (Command, Control, Communications, Computers, Intelligence, Surveillance, and Reconnaissance) market is a rapidly growing sector of the military technology industry. It is focused on the development of systems and technologies that enable the military to collect, process, and disseminate information in real-time. This includes the use of advanced sensors, communications networks, and data analysis tools to provide situational awareness and decision-making support. C4ISR systems are used to support a wide range of military operations, from intelligence gathering to battlefield operations.
The C4ISR market is highly competitive, with a number of large companies competing for contracts. These include Lockheed Martin, Raytheon, Northrop Grumman, Boeing, and General Dynamics. Smaller companies such as L3Harris Technologies, Kratos Defense & Security Solutions, and Leidos also play an important role in the market.
